patrimonial
"Patrimonial" in Portuguese means "related to heritage or assets, often cultural or historical."
In this sentence, 'patrimonial' relates to 'heritage' or 'assets' in the context of cultural identity and preservation.
A preservação patrimonial é essencial para a identidade cultural de um povo.
Heritage preservation is essential for the cultural identity of a people.
Here, 'patrimonial' refers to financial or tangible assets, specifically in the context of corporate evaluations.
A empresa realizou uma auditoria patrimonial para avaliar seus ativos.
The company conducted an asset audit to evaluate its assets.
In this example, 'patrimonial' is used to describe matters related to inheritance or ownership of property, demonstrating its usage in legal or family contexts.
